+/* --- Convenience macros -------------------------------------------------- */
+
+/****************************************************************************/
+/** @defgroup gpio_reg_base GPIO register base addresses
+@ingroup VF6xx_gpio_defines
+
+@{*/
+#define GPIO(port) (GPIO_BASE + (0x040 * (port)))
+#define GPIO0 (GPIO_BASE + 0x000)
+#define GPIO1 (GPIO_BASE + 0x040)
+#define GPIO2 (GPIO_BASE + 0x080)
+#define GPIO3 (GPIO_BASE + 0x0C0)
+#define GPIO4 (GPIO_BASE + 0x100)
+
+#define GPIO_OFFSET(gpio) (0x1 << (gpio % 32))
+
+/* --- GPIO registers ------------------------------------------------------ */
+
+#define GPIO_PDOR(gpio_base) MMIO32(gpio_base + 0x00)
+#define GPIO_PSOR(gpio_base) MMIO32(gpio_base + 0x04)
+#define GPIO_PCOR(gpio_base) MMIO32(gpio_base + 0x08)
+#define GPIO_PTOR(gpio_base) MMIO32(gpio_base + 0x0C)
+#define GPIO_PDIR(gpio_base) MMIO32(gpio_base + 0x10)
+

+/** @defgroup VF6xx_gpio GPIO
+ *
+ * @ingroup VF6xx
+ *
+ * @section vf6xx_gpio_api_ex GPIO API.
+ *
+ * @brief VF6xx General-Purpose Input/Output (GPIO)
+ *
+ * @author @htmlonly © @endhtmlonly 2014 Stefan Agner
+ *
+ * @date 03 July 2014
+ *
+ * This library supports the GPIO module in the VF6xx SoC of Freescale.
+ * Access is provided by GPIO number according to the Pinmux list of the
+ * Reference Manual, similar as GPIOs are available on Linux.
+ *

+/*---------------------------------------------------------------------------*/
+/** @brief Set GPIO
+
+Set GPIO by GPIO number according to MUX list
+
+@param[in] gpio unsigned 32 bit. GPIO number
+*/
+
+void gpio_set(uint32_t gpio)
+{
+ uint32_t port = GPIO(gpio / 32);
+ GPIO_PSOR(port) = GPIO_OFFSET(gpio);
+}
+
+/*---------------------------------------------------------------------------*/
+/** @brief Set GPIO
+
+Clears GPIO by GPIO number according to MUX list
+
+@param[in] gpio unsigned 32 bit. GPIO number
+*/
+
+void gpio_clear(uint32_t gpio)
+{
+ uint32_t port = GPIO(gpio / 32);
+ GPIO_PCOR(port) = GPIO_OFFSET(gpio);
+}
+
+/*---------------------------------------------------------------------------*/
+/** @brief Get GPIOs logic state
+
+Get logic level of GPIO given by GPIO number according to MUX list. Reading
+a GPIO value is possible even if the port is not muxed for GPIO.
+
+@param[in] gpio unsigned 32 bit. GPIO number
+@returns the logic state of the given GPIO.
+*/
+
+bool gpio_get(uint32_t gpio)
+{
+ uint32_t port = GPIO(gpio / 32);
+ return !!(GPIO_PDIR(port) & GPIO_OFFSET(gpio));
+}
+
+/*---------------------------------------------------------------------------*/
+/** @brief Toggles GPIO
+
+Toggles GPIO by GPIO number according to MUX list
+
+@param[in] gpio unsigned 32 bit. GPIO number
+*/
+
+void gpio_toggle(uint32_t gpio)
+{
+ uint32_t port = GPIO(gpio / 32);
+ GPIO_PTOR(port) = GPIO_OFFSET(gpio);
+}
+
+/*---------------------------------------------------------------------------*/
+/** @brief Read a whole GPIO Port
+
+Gets all 32 GPIOs of a Port.
+
+@param[in] gpioport unsigned 32 bit. GPIO port @ref gpio_reg_base
+@returns the logic states of the given GPIO port.
+*/
+
+uint32_t gpio_port_read(uint32_t gpioport)
+{
+ return GPIO_PDIR(gpioport);
+}
+
+/*---------------------------------------------------------------------------*/
+/** @brief Write a whole GPIO Port
+
+Sets all 32 GPIOs of a Port.
+
+@param[in] gpioport unsigned 32 bit. GPIO port @ref gpio_reg_base
+@param[in] gpio unsigned 32 bit. 1 for a logic 1 driven at port, 0 for a logic
+0 driven at port.
+*/
+
+void gpio_port_write(uint32_t gpioport, uint32_t data)
+{
+ GPIO_PDOR(gpioport) = data;
+}
+
+/**@}*/
